IOB Colony culvert collapses; cuts off access to residents

A culvert under a road leading to Dhaksha’s Vridhha Apartments in IOB Colony has caved in, cutting off links to the main road.
About 400 families are now stranded in their gated community with no access to convenience stores or health facilities.

Vridhha Association officials said the culvert collapsed in the early hours of the morning. They also said that there is a plan to pave a temporary path until the Coimbatore Corporation restores the damaged road. They were also leading the residents on a walking trail from where the main road can be reached.

These developments have cheered some of the residents who were worried that their plans to travel over the Diwali weekend could be scuttled by this incident.

The reporter also saw residents belonging to the community waiting on the other side of the damaged road unable to go home.
